Across the available record, Whataburger has four inspections on file, the first dated 2024. The most recent visit was on Mar 31, 2026. When a facility lands in the low risk tier, it usually means nothing alarming showed up at the most recent visit.

Recent inspections have turned up roughly the same number of issues each time, hovering near two violations per visit.

The most common issue across all inspections has been “hand drying provision”, showing up two times.

Restaurants in Phoenix average 97, so Whataburger trails the local norm. There isn't much in the file that would give a customer pause.

Time used as public health control not properly documented (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Establishment has time as control for food safety for cut tomatoes; cut lettuce; and assortment of cheeses. At time of inspection all food labels indicated expiration at 8am today. Notified Person In Charge (PIC). PIC stated employees were not applying correct label. Time of inspection is 2:40pm. PIC applied correct time for new food change at 2:30pm. =======If utilizing 4 hours and no temperature control: The food has to be marked or otherwise identified to indicate the time that is 4 hours past the point the TCS food was removed from temperature control
3-501.19(A1,B2,C2-3)

Raw and ready-to-eat foods not properly separated (corrected on site)
Inspector notes: Observed in upright refrigerator behind main cook line with open raw ground beef patties directly stored above open raw shelled eggs. Notified Person In Charge (PIC). PIC moved raw shelled eggs away from open raw ground beef. ====Separating types of raw animal foods from each other during storage, preparation, holding and display by using separate equipment for each type, arranging each type of food in equipment so that cross contamination is prevented, and preparing each type of food at different times or in different areas
3-302.11(A1-2)
